KLIMT, Gustav (1862-1918) – LUCIAN OF SAMOSATA (c.120-180) – BLEI, Franz (1871-1942, trans.)
Die Hetaerengespraeche des Lukian. Leipzig: Julius Zeitler, 1907.
First edition, number 41 of 50 copies on Japan paper. This work contains 15 full-page collotype prints after drawings characterized by their erotic and explicit nature, showcasing Klimt's fascination with sensuality and the female form. ‘Their graphic depiction of female masturbation, in particular, would be held downright outrageous by many viewers of his times – even though it is likely that as many would secretly experience a forbidden sense of titillation from their perusal’ (Cavallaro, Gustav Klimt: A Critical Reappraisal, 2018).

Large quarto (360 x 287mm). Text printed in black and gold, 15 full-page collotype plates after drawings by Klimt. Original grey patterned cloth, titles to upper cover in gilt (some light wear, hinges cracked but holding).
